Did you know that it was Aug. 1, 1992, when the first casino in the state opened its doors? That was the Isle of Capri Casino Biloxi, which, at the time, was made up of two riverboats. Hard to believe that 30 years have passed since the Isle ushered in legalized gaming in the Magnolia State. It is certainly a milestone worth remembering. In the three decades since, gaming — and the hospitality and tourism industry as a whole — has meant so much to the state (think taxes and jobs). In the July issue, I mentioned that PALACE CASINO was the only smoke-free casino in the state. That was incorrect. What I should have said, was that Palace Casino Resort is the only smoke-free casino in Biloxi. In Gulfport, THE VIEW CASINO RESORTS’ BEACH VIEW CASINO is also smoke-free. Guests enjoy these two resorts for many reasons, but no doubt, the smoke- free status is a big reason.
